Pakistan\“s rich cultural tapestry is woven from diverse ethnic groups, each contributing unique traditions and customs to the national identity. The country\“s cultural heritage spans centuries, blending indigenous practices with influences from various civilizations that have traversed the region.Traditional Pakistani culture emphasizes family values, hospitality, and community cohesion. The concept of \“mehman nawazi\“ (guest hospitality) is deeply ingrained, where visitors are treated with utmost respect and generosity. This cultural trait manifests in elaborate welcome rituals and the sharing of meals, often featuring aromatic dishes like biryani, kebabs, and various curry preparations.
Artistic expressions in Pakistan showcase remarkable diversity, from the intricate truck art that decorates vehicles to the delicate embroidery of Sindhi ajrak and Balochi mirror work. Music and dance forms vary regionally, with qawwali Sufi music in Punjab, attan in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, and lewa in Balochistan representing distinct cultural identities.
Religious festivals like Eid-ul-Fitr and Eid-ul-Adha bring communities together in celebration, while cultural events such as Basant kite-flying festival and Lok Mela folk festival showcase the country\“s vibrant traditions. The preservation of ancient archaeological sites like Mohenjo-daro and Taxila further underscores Pakistan\“s commitment to safeguarding its historical legacy.
